Understanding AI in Research
Artificial Intelligence (AI) has revolutionized many industries, including research. It automates routine tasks, allowing researchers to focus on complex problems.
Key Benefits of AI in Research

AI-powered tools significantly reduce the time spent on data analysis. These tools also improve the accuracy of research findings.
AI Tools for Data Collection
AI can gather data from diverse sources swiftly and reliably. This capability is crucial for comprehensive research projects.
AI and Data Analysis

Advanced AI algorithms can analyze large datasets quickly. This process ensures researchers can draw insights more efficiently.
Enhancing Collaboration with AI
AI facilitates better collaboration among research teams. It streamlines communication and data sharing.
Challenges in Implementing AI

While AI offers many benefits, integrating it into existing systems can be challenging. Researchers may need training to fully utilize AI tools.
The Future of AI in Research
AI is expected to become more prevalent in research methodologies. Its ability to process vast amounts of information quickly is invaluable.
